Surface modification of polymeric ultrafiltration membranes I. Effect of atmospheric pressure barrier discharge in air onto some characteristics of polyacrylonitrile ultrafiltration membranes |

Abstract: | Atmospheric pressure plasma surface modification of polyacrilonitrile ultrafiltration membranes is presented here aimed at improvement of some basic working characteristics of the membranes such as productivity and selectivity. The effect of the barrier dielectric discharge voltage and the treatment duration onto the physical chemical characteristics of the membrane surface was studied. XPS analysis was employed to control the alteration of the membrane surface chemical composition. Contact angle measurement was used to characterize the hydrophilic/hydrophobic balance on the surface. Membrane structure was imaged by SEM observations. |
